Yup agree with that. We had a 60 GHz link at 2 miles and anytime rain 
fall exceed .10 in/hr the link would die. We replaced the link with an 
18GHz and have been much happier with no rain/snow related problems!

> 60-80 won't get you 5 miles in rain regardless of where it's located.
> For 100Mbps, you are better off looking at 6, 11, 18 or 23.
